Digital trail making in a browser game is a route-following activity built from two original, disclosed boards — one connecting numbers 1 through 8 in order, and another alternating 1, A, 2, B, 3, C, 4, D — that records local times without borrowing any clinical protocol, norm table, or paper-based scoring rule. The browser version is a transparent recreation with labelled buttons and matching keyboard keys, not a copy of the classic Trail Making Test used in neuropsychological assessments. Where the paper version is a pencil-and-page exercise completed on a printed sheet under controlled conditions, the digital trail making experience lives inside a private browser tab that pauses when you switch apps and resumes only when you click Resume. That single change — visible-tab timing — is the core of the digital vs paper trail making comparison. It affects what the displayed numbers actually describe, what you can do during an interruption, and what kind of result you can fairly read off the panel at the end.

How the Classic Paper Trail Making Test Works
The original paper Trail Making Test has two parts that are usually printed on the same sheet or on two separate pages. Part A is a numeric trail that asks the test-taker to draw a line connecting circled numbers from 1 through 25 in order, scattered across a page. Part B is an alphanumeric trail that asks the test-taker to alternate between numbers and letters in the order 1, A, 2, B, 3, C, and so on, finishing at 13. The test is administered with a pencil by a trained examiner, often under timed conditions, and the result is the seconds taken to complete each part plus the count of errors.
Paper administration is the point of the original test. A clinician controls the room, the timing, the breaks, and the corrections. Published norm tables compare the seconds against age- and education-matched populations, and the difference between Part B and Part A is read against a benchmark. None of that machinery travels with a printed sheet. A standalone piece of paper with circles and numbers is just a worksheet; the test is the protocol, the norm group, and the interpretation.
Digital vs Paper Trail Making: Where the Two Diverge
| Feature | Paper Trail Making Test | Trail Making Game (Browser) |
|---|---|---|
| Source of the route | Standardised printed worksheet | Two original product-authored browser boards |
| Number of nodes per route | 25 in each part | 8 in each route |
| Input method | Pencil on paper | Mouse, touch, or matching keyboard keys |
| Timing source | Examiner's stopwatch and a quiet room | The browser's monotonic timer while the tab is visible |
| Hidden-tab behaviour | Not applicable (paper does not hide) | Route pauses until you choose Resume |
| Error handling | Examiner marks errors for later scoring | Wrong nodes stay available and add to a local error count |
| Scoring reference | Age- and education-adjusted norm tables | Local within-route comparison only |
| Result interpretation | Clinical reading by a qualified professional | Personal record of one browser session |
| Account, camera, or upload | None | None |
The table is meant to show direction and rough magnitude, not to rank one format above the other. The paper format is the reference for any professional reading; the browser game is a transparent local recreation with a different purpose.
